Understanding Calf Muscle Strain: Causes, Symptoms, And Effective Treatments

what is calf muscle strain

A calf muscle strain, also known as a pulled calf muscle, is a common injury that occurs when the calf muscles are stretched or torn. The calf muscles, located at the back of the lower leg, are essential for various activities such as walking, running, and jumping. A strain can happen due to sudden movements, overuse, or excessive force applied to the muscle. Symptoms typically include pain, swelling, and limited mobility in the affected area. Proper rest, ice application, and gentle stretching are often recommended for recovery. It's important to seek medical attention if the pain is severe or if there's significant swelling, as more serious injuries may require professional treatment.

Characteristics Values
Definition A calf muscle strain is an injury to the muscles in the lower leg, specifically the gastrocnemius and soleus muscles.
Causes Overuse, sudden movements, poor flexibility, muscle imbalances, inadequate warm-up, running or jumping on hard surfaces.
Symptoms Pain, swelling, redness, stiffness, weakness, difficulty walking or standing on toes.
Diagnosis Physical examination, patient history, imaging tests (X-ray, MRI, ultrasound).
Treatment Rest, ice, compression, elevation (RICE), pain relievers, stretching exercises, physical therapy.
Prevention Proper warm-up, regular stretching, strengthening exercises, wearing appropriate footwear, avoiding overuse.
Complications Chronic pain, muscle weakness, decreased range of motion, risk of re-injury.
Recovery Time Mild strains: 2-4 weeks, Moderate strains: 4-6 weeks, Severe strains: 6-8 weeks or longer.

Causes: It's commonly caused by sudden movements, overuse, or excessive force applied to the calf muscles

Calf muscle strain, a prevalent injury among athletes and fitness enthusiasts, often results from sudden, forceful movements that exceed the muscle's tensile strength. Activities such as sprinting, jumping, or rapid changes in direction can trigger this type of strain. The calf muscles, comprising the gastrocnemius and soleus, are crucial for propulsion and stability during movement. When subjected to excessive force, these muscles can tear, leading to pain, swelling, and reduced mobility.

Overuse is another common cause of calf muscle strain. Repetitive stress on the calf muscles without adequate rest and recovery can lead to micro-tears and inflammation. This is particularly common in endurance sports like running or cycling, where the calf muscles are engaged continuously over long periods. Athletes who increase their training intensity or volume too quickly are at a higher risk of developing overuse injuries.

Excessive force applied to the calf muscles can also occur during eccentric exercises, such as calf raises or plyometric drills. These exercises involve lengthening the muscle under load, which can be beneficial for strength and power development but also increases the risk of strain if not performed correctly. Individuals with poor technique, inadequate warm-up, or muscle imbalances are more susceptible to injury during these activities.

Symptoms: Symptoms include pain, swelling, bruising, and difficulty walking or standing on the affected leg

Calf muscle strain, often referred to as a pulled calf muscle, is a common injury that can occur during physical activities such as running, jumping, or sudden changes in direction. The symptoms of a calf muscle strain can vary in severity but typically include pain, swelling, bruising, and difficulty walking or standing on the affected leg.

Pain is usually the first symptom to appear and can range from a mild ache to severe discomfort. It is often localized to the back of the lower leg, where the calf muscles are situated. Swelling may develop shortly after the injury and can cause the affected area to become tender and warm to the touch. Bruising, or discoloration of the skin, may also occur as a result of blood vessels breaking beneath the skin's surface.

Difficulty walking or standing on the affected leg is another common symptom of a calf muscle strain. This can be due to the pain and swelling, which can limit the range of motion and put pressure on the injured muscles. In severe cases, the injury may cause the calf muscles to spasm, further restricting movement and causing additional pain.

It is important to note that the symptoms of a calf muscle strain can be similar to those of other conditions, such as a calf muscle tear or a blood clot. Therefore, it is essential to seek medical attention if the symptoms are severe or if there is any concern about the injury. A healthcare professional can provide a proper diagnosis and recommend an appropriate treatment plan to help alleviate the symptoms and promote healing.

Diagnosis: Diagnosis is typically made through a physical examination and possibly imaging tests like ultrasound or MRI

A calf muscle strain can often be diagnosed through a combination of physical examination and medical imaging. During a physical exam, a healthcare provider will assess the affected area for signs of swelling, bruising, and tenderness. They may also ask the patient to perform certain movements, such as standing on their toes or flexing their foot, to evaluate the strength and range of motion of the calf muscles.

In some cases, further diagnostic tests may be necessary to confirm the diagnosis or rule out other potential causes of calf pain. Ultrasound imaging is a common, non-invasive test that can provide detailed images of the muscles, tendons, and other soft tissues in the calf. This can help identify the specific location and severity of the strain, as well as any associated injuries or conditions.

Magnetic resonance imaging (MRI) may also be used for more severe or complex cases. MRI provides high-resolution images of the body's internal structures, allowing for a more detailed assessment of the calf muscles and surrounding tissues. This can be particularly helpful in identifying small tears or other subtle injuries that may not be visible on ultrasound.

It's important to note that the diagnostic process for calf muscle strain may vary depending on the individual patient and the severity of their symptoms. In some cases, a diagnosis may be made based solely on a physical examination, while in others, additional testing may be necessary to confirm the diagnosis and develop an appropriate treatment plan.

Treatment: Treatment often involves rest, ice, compression, elevation (RICE), and physical therapy to aid in recovery

Rest is a crucial component in the treatment of a calf muscle strain. It allows the affected muscles and tissues to heal without further stress. During this period, it's important to avoid activities that exacerbate the strain, such as running or jumping. Ice therapy can also be beneficial in reducing inflammation and pain. Applying ice packs to the affected area for 15-20 minutes at a time, several times a day, can help alleviate symptoms.

Compression is another key element in the RICE method. Using elastic bandages or compression sleeves can help reduce swelling and provide support to the injured calf. Elevation is also important, as it helps to decrease swelling by promoting blood flow away from the affected area. Keeping the injured leg elevated above heart level when sitting or lying down can be helpful.

Physical therapy plays a vital role in the recovery process. A physical therapist can design a rehabilitation program that includes stretching and strengthening exercises to improve flexibility, balance, and muscle strength. These exercises are tailored to the individual's specific needs and are gradually increased in intensity as the healing progresses.

In addition to the RICE method and physical therapy, over-the-counter pain relievers such as ibuprofen or acetaminophen may be recommended to help manage pain and inflammation. It's important to follow the recommended dosage and consult with a healthcare professional if the pain persists or worsens.

Returning to normal activities should be done gradually to prevent re-injury. It's essential to listen to the body and not push through pain. If there is any uncertainty about the severity of the strain or the appropriate treatment, consulting with a healthcare professional is advised. They can provide a proper diagnosis and recommend the best course of action for a safe and effective recovery.
